As discussed during the dispatch call, police responded to a robbery at the Goodwill store near San Fernando Road and Fletcher Drive in Los Angeles. The suspect, described as a man about 5 feet 5 inches tall with a medium build, reportedly wore black clothing and a ski mask. He was armed with a folding knife and fled east on San Fernando Road. A bicycle frame sticker was reported stolen.
